What's The Definition Of Coast?
coast
The coast is an area of land that is next to the sea. verb: If a person or a team is coasting, they are doing something easily, especially winning a competition. verb: If a vehicle coasts somewhere, it continues to move there with the motor switched off, or without being pushed or pedalled. verb: If you say that someone is coasting, you are emphasizing that they are not putting enough effort into what they are doing. coast in American English land alongside the sea; seashore to sail along or near the coast of to sail near or along a coast, esp. from port to port noun: the land next to the sea; seashore coast in British English noun: the line or zone where the land meets the sea or some other large expanse of water |
